RE: .223 For Encore
I had a 223 Encore setup and tried more loads than any other gun I' ve owned.This is always the dilemma shooting a rifle round in a pistol-finding the right load for a shortened barrel length.You may luck out and find an accurate load, but 12" of barrel for a 223 is pushing it,you may be better off with about 16" .This is what my Encore had and no matter what case,powder,primer,bullet,and OAL I tried no one round really stood high above the rest.Of all the barrels for the Encore and Contenders I' ve owned I' ve found no other round as accurate as the 22 Hornet in these pistols.And as far as the larger rounds they sell for the Encore,come on guys,theres no way on Gods green earth that much powder is going to be burned in 16" or less of barrel to be an accurate,efficent gun.
